'ART/ARCHITECTURE Strummed by One Hand, Sculptured by Another'. ![]() The Black Strat, Dave Gilmour's Strat, sold at auction in 2019 for $3,975,000.Many Stratocaster players opt to tighten the springs (or even increase the number of springs used) so that the bridge is firmly anchored against the guitar body: in this configuration, the vibrato arm can still be used to slacken the strings and therefore lower the pitch, but it cannot be used to raise the pitch (a configuration sometimes referred to as 'dive-only'). As the bridge floats, the instrument has a tendency to go out of tune during double-stop string bends. Leo insisted it leave the factory floating (raised up in the back) while designer Freddie Tavares preferred it tightened flush for full bridge plate/body contact resonance. While the floating bridge has unique advantages for wavering pitch upwards (like Jeff Beck), the functionality of the 'floating' has been widely accepted, yet disputed by some musicians. ![]() As the average gauge has decreased over the years, modern Stratocasters are equipped with three springs as a stock option in order to counteract the reduced string tension. As string gauges have changed, players have experimented with the number of springs (often four though Hendrix used five).
